Endorsement
‘In Manton’s best style. An exhaustive work, as far as the information of the period admitted. Few such books are written now.’ — C.H. SPURGEON
Book Description
The republication of this exposition of James by Thomas Manton is timely and that for three good reasons.
- The first is the special relevance of this Epistle in the contemporary Church situation, with the constant danger of antinomianism.
- The second reason is that for a thorough exposition of ‘this very practical book’ Manton’s work still stands in a category of its own.
- The third reason is the excellent example of expository preaching which this book provides.
